they visually look the same, I couldn't tell a difference between a 93 and a 97. they are different part #'s though. it could just be a manufacture change or maybe a size difference. with the end links being the same part #, I would think any of them would work.

90-93 / NA01-34-151A
94-97 / NA80-34-151
95-97 Sport / NA75-34-151
